Description
Summary:A double-blind, placebo-controlled, cross-over study of methylphenidate (0.4 mg/kg/day) and thioridazine (1.75 mg/kg/day) in 27 intellectually subaverage children is reported from The Nisonger Center for Mental Retardation and Developmental Disabilities, Ohio State Univ., Columbus, OH, and the University of Aukland, New Zealand.
